About Morland House
Morland House is a one-bedroom semi-detached house in Chislehurst (BR7 5NG). It has a recorded floor area of 61 m² (around 657 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band C. At 61 m² this is the 4th smallest of 8 units on EPC record in Morland House, where floor areas span 56–120 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to C, with this unit at the top. The latest certificate (January 2025) shows a C (score 71). When first surveyed in October 2009 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, lighting went from Poor to Very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 81).
It changed hands recently, sold August 2025 for £290,000. 7 planning records sit against the property, 0 approved, 0 refused. The record references conservation-area consent, which constrain future alterations. At 61 m² it's 20.8%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(77 m² median across 55 EPCs).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 75% of similar EPCs). Across 2002–2025, sale prices on this property compounded at 3.1%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£322,000 is 11% above the 2025 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£442/sq ft) was about 30.3%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
